در حال بارگذاری ...

زبان های PCL و Post Script در چاپگر ها

استفاده زبان های برنامه نویسی در چاپگر ها

 

زبان‌های برنامه‌نویسی در چاپگرها به عنوان واسطه‌ای برای ارتباط بین رایانه و چاپگر عمل می‌کنند و نقش کلیدی در توصیف چگونگی چاپ اسناد و تصاویر دارند. زبان‌هایی مانند PCL (Printer Control Language) و PostScript از زبان‌های برنامه‌نویسی چاپگر هستند که به دستگاه اجازه می‌دهند تا دستورات چاپ را به درستی دریافت و اجرا کند. هر زبان به طور خاص برای هدفی خاص طراحی شده است؛ به عنوان مثال، PCL بیشتر برای چاپ‌های ساده و سریع به‌کار می‌رود، در حالی که PostScript برای چاپ‌های حرفه‌ای با نیاز به دقت بالا در پردازش گرافیک و تصاویر استفاده می‌شود.

علاوه بر این زبان‌ها، چاپگرها می‌توانند از دیگر زبان‌های توصیفی مانند ESC/P که توسط شرکت Epson توسعه یافته است، بهره ببرند. این زبان‌ها قابلیت تبدیل داده‌های رایانه به قالبی که چاپگر بتواند آن را تفسیر و پردازش کند را دارند. همچنین، در چاپگرهای مدرن، زبان‌های GDI (رابط گرافیکی دستگاه) از طریق ویندوز نیز برای چاپ‌های سریع و ساده بدون نیاز به پردازش خاص در چاپگر به‌کار گرفته می‌شوند. این زبان‌های برنامه‌نویسی نقش مهمی در بهینه‌سازی عملکرد چاپگرها و تطابق آن‌ها با نیازهای مختلف کاربران، از چاپ روزمره تا چاپ‌های حرفه‌ای و پیچیده، ایفا می‌کنند.

 

استفاده زبان های PCL و Post Script در پرینتر ها

PCL (Printer Control Language) و PostScript هر دو به عنوان زبان‌های توصیف چاپ، در چاپگرها به‌کار می‌روند، اما کاربردها و ویژگی‌های متفاوتی دارند. PCL بیشتر در چاپگرهای اداری و شخصی برای کارهای روزمره و چاپ متون ساده و اسناد گرافیکی استفاده می‌شود. این زبان با پردازش سریع‌تر و ساده‌تر خود، به کاربران اجازه می‌دهد تا اسناد را با سرعت بالا و بدون نیاز به تنظیمات پیچیده چاپ کنند. به دلیل استقلال از سیستم‌عامل و دستگاه، PCL در بسیاری از چاپگرهای مختلف پشتیبانی می‌شود و به دلیل کارآمدی آن، انتخاب اول برای چاپ‌های عمومی و اداری است.

از سوی دیگر، PostScript بیشتر در چاپ حرفه‌ای و گرافیکی، مانند چاپ‌های تجاری، انتشارات و طراحی‌های با دقت بالا به‌کار می‌رود. این زبان توسط Adobe توسعه یافته و به ویژه برای چاپ تصاویر برداری و گرافیک‌های پیچیده مناسب است. PostScript به دلیل قابلیت بالای پردازش و حفظ کیفیت گرافیک، در محیط‌های چاپ حرفه‌ای مورد استفاده قرار می‌گیرد. برخلاف PCL که بیشتر برای سرعت و سادگی طراحی شده، PostScript بیشتر روی دقت و تطابق با دستگاه‌های مختلف تمرکز دارد و اغلب در چاپگرهای گران‌تر و حرفه‌ای استفاده می‌شود.

 

Post Script چیست ؟

PostScript (پس‌اسکریپت) یک زبان برنامه‌نویسی است که عمدتاً برای توصیف محتوای صفحات چاپی استفاده می‌شود. این زبان توسط شرکت Adobe در دهه 1980 توسعه یافت و در حال حاضر به طور گسترده‌ای در دنیای چاپ و نشر به کار گرفته می‌شود. از ویژگی‌های اصلی PostScript می‌توان به موارد زیر اشاره کرد:

1. توصیف دقیق صفحات چاپی: PostScript برای توصیف عناصر یک صفحه (مانند متن، تصاویر، و اشکال گرافیکی) به کار می‌رود. این زبان می‌تواند به صورت دقیق مکان و اندازه‌ی هر عنصر را مشخص کند.
   
2. مستقل از دستگاه: یکی از مزایای اصلی PostScript این است که مستقل از نوع چاپگر یا دستگاه خروجی است. این یعنی فایل‌های PostScript می‌توانند در هر دستگاهی که از این زبان پشتیبانی می‌کند، به درستی چاپ شوند.

3. قدرت پردازش گرافیکی: PostScript امکان پردازش گرافیک برداری و رستر را دارد، بنابراین می‌تواند برای تولید تصاویر با کیفیت بالا استفاده شود.

4. کاربرد در چاپ و نشر: در صنعت چاپ، PostScript به عنوان یک استاندارد کلیدی برای آماده‌سازی اسناد پیچیده و با کیفیت بالا مورد استفاده قرار می‌گیرد. بسیاری از چاپگرهای لیزری و دستگاه‌های حرفه‌ای از این زبان پشتیبانی می‌کنند.

5. پایه PDF: فرمت PDF (Portable Document Format) که امروزه بسیار محبوب است، بر اساس زبان PostScript توسعه داده شده است. PDF از همان مفاهیم پایه برای توصیف صفحات استفاده می‌کند اما به شکل فشرده‌تر و با قابلیت‌های بیشتر برای نمایش در دستگاه‌های دیجیتالی.

به طور کلی، PostScript به عنوان یک استاندارد مهم در دنیای چاپ و نشر دیجیتال شناخته می‌شود.

 

PCL چیست ؟

Printer Control Language (PCL) یا زبان کنترل چاپگر، یک زبان توصیفی است که توسط شرکت HP در دهه 1980 برای کنترل چاپگرهای لیزری توسعه یافت. PCL به منظور ارسال دستورات چاپ از رایانه به چاپگر استفاده می‌شود و به چاپگرها این امکان را می‌دهد که صفحات متنی، گرافیک و تصاویر را با دقت و کارآمدی چاپ کنند. PCL در ابتدا برای چاپ متون ساده طراحی شد اما در نسخه‌های پیشرفته‌تر توانایی پردازش گرافیک برداری و تصاویر پیچیده‌تر را نیز اضافه کرد. این زبان به‌ دلیل سرعت بالا و پشتیبانی وسیع از دستگاه‌های مختلف، در چاپ روزمره به‌طور گسترده‌ای استفاده می‌شود.

PCL چندین نسخه دارد، از PCL 1 که برای متون ساده استفاده می‌شد تا نسخه‌های جدیدتر مانند PCL 6 که دارای قابلیت‌های پیشرفته‌تری مثل گرافیک‌های پیچیده و پردازش دقیق تصاویر است. یکی از مزایای PCL این است که مستقل از سیستم‌عامل و نرم‌افزار است و در بسیاری از چاپگرها و دستگاه‌های مختلف، بدون نیاز به تنظیمات خاص، به درستی کار می‌کند. به‌ علت سادگی و عملکرد کارآمد، PCL به عنوان استاندارد اصلی در بسیاری از چاپگرهای لیزری و جوهرافشان مورد استفاده قرار می‌گیرد.

 

کلام پایانی

در نتیجه، PCL و PostScript هر دو زبان‌های مهمی برای مدیریت چاپ در دستگاه‌های مختلف هستند، اما با کاربردها و مزایای متفاوت. PCL به دلیل سادگی، سرعت بالا، و پشتیبانی گسترده از چاپگرها، گزینه‌ای مناسب برای چاپ‌های روزمره و محیط‌های اداری است. در مقابل، PostScript به دلیل توانایی پردازش گرافیک‌های پیچیده و تصاویر با دقت بالا، در محیط‌های چاپ حرفه‌ای و انتشارات بیشتر مورد استفاده قرار می‌گیرد. انتخاب بین این دو زبان به نیازهای کاربر و سطح پیچیدگی اسناد بستگی دارد؛ جایی که PCL برای کارهای سریع و ساده، و PostScript برای چاپ‌های حرفه‌ای و دقیق بهترین انتخاب است.

همچنین اگر خطا های نرم افزاری و مشکل های سخت افزاری در پرینتر خود دارید میتوانید با ارتباط با بخش خدمات راژمان به صورت غیر حضوری و در صورت نیاز به صورت حضوری این مشکلات را رفع کنید.

 

خانه
دسته ها
جستجو
0 سبد
پروفایل
بیشتر
دسته بندی ها
پرینتر
اسکنر
دستگاه کپی
تجهیزات فروشگاهی
پلاتر
فکس
مواد مصرفی
تجهیزات اداری